Speech synthesis is the artificial production of human speech, a computer system used for this purpose is called a speech synthesizer and can be implemented in software and hardware. A text-to-speech (TTS) system converts normal language text into speech. In the last few years, this technology has been widely available for several languages for different platform ranging from personal computer to smart devices, but for Yoruba language which is being spoken by over 30 million people out of 150 million Nigerian populace have not been fully developed. Therefore, there is need to develop such system. There are several techniques that can be used these include Formant synthesis, Articulatory synthesis, Concatenative synthesis etc. but for this work, concatenating method was used. Concatenative synthesis based on concatenation i.e. stringing together of segments of recorded parts of speech. Yoruba syllables served as the basic units of concatenation and written in C# programming language implemented in . NET Framework, Yoruba syllable database was merged with corresponding recorded Yoruba sound syllable database so that there can be meaningful sound pronunciation
